This field has been in the uAPI since > v6.3, and applications might be using it, even if only to set it to 0. Removing > this field will break compilation of such applications. No application should set it to anything else than 0, as stream support is disabled in the mainline kernel. However, even if I think the risk is very small, there is indeed a risk than an application may be setting it to 0. > Just fix the stream support instead, rather than removing it, as you did in > your original patch: > > https://lore.kernel.org/linux-media/20240401233725.2401-1-laurent.pinchart@ideasonboard.com/ We can also mark it as deprecated but stop short of removing it. > > > > #define V4L2_SUBDEV_MBUS_CODE_CSC_COLORSPACE 0x00000001 > > > > base-commit: 39cd87c4eb2b893354f3b850f916353f2658ae6f -- Regards, Laurent Pinchart
